1939. ALCOHOLICS ANONYMOUS: The Story of How More Than One Hundred Men Have Recovered from Alcoholism. New York: Works Publishing Company, 1939. First edition, first printing. An association copy, it belonged to Bill Wilson's brother-in-law, Rogers Burnham, and his wife, Laura. Rogers Burnham was Bill Wilson's best man when he married Burnham's sister. An ownership inscription on the front pastedown and flyleaf, by both Rogers and Laura Burham, states: October 1940 / from "Bill." This is about as fine a copy as you are likely to see, in a bright dust-jacket with some edgewear and tape reinforcement on the verso.
